Understanding the Need for Advanced Energy Storage

Current energy grids face mounting challenges in accommodating an increasing share of renewables. Traditional storage methods, like large-scale pumped hydro, are geographically limited, while newer approaches—such as battery systems—are rapidly evolving. For example, lithium-ion batteries have dominated recent deployments due to their high energy density and declining costs, but long-term sustainability and resource limitations pose concerns.

Industry experts are exploring diverse avenues, including solid-state batteries, flow batteries, and innovative thermal storage, aiming for higher efficiency and lower environmental impact. Emerging Technologies and Industry Insights

Technology Advantages Challenges
Solid-State Batteries Higher safety profile, increased energy density, longer lifespan High manufacturing costs, scalability issues
Flow Batteries Modular, scalable, suitable for large-scale storage Lower energy density, complex system maintenance
Thermal Storage Cost-effective, can store large amounts of energy for hours/days Limited application scalability, heat loss over time

Of particular note is the ongoing research into hybrid storage systems that combine multiple technologies to optimize performance. For instance, integrating battery storage with thermal or mechanical solutions can mitigate the weaknesses of individual methods, enhancing overall reliability.
